The 2008 Festival was a huge success, even without the cooperation of Mother Nature. Over 130 artists & crafters and dozens of volunteers combined to provide a high-quality Festival that wasn't dampened by the weather. Adversity created even more comradery amongst the exhibitors and the buyers turned out to support the artists as customers. Adversity created Positivity. The exhibitors were fantastic and the people of our community and all of the surrounding areas were wonderfully supportive, and large numbers of people came from a long way for their yearly visit to buy gifts for themselves and friends...

This esteemed event highlights the work of premier artists and artisans specializing in photography, watercolors, oils, pastels, pen and ink drawings, silver and gold jewelry, ceramics, wearable art, glass, wood, sculpture and furniture. Exhibitors sell the works on display in booths lining North Main Street, East and West Parry Street, the North Main parking lot and the PNC Bank parking lot overlooking the Delaware River. The festival is rain or shine and admission is free to the public, who show up in anticipation of a fantastic show.

2008 Prizes Awarded:

The judges for this year’s event were Carol Cruickshanks - Fine Crafts (Rago Arts and Auction, Fine Art Specialist), Robin Larsen – Fine Arts (New Hope Arts Center, Sculpture New Hope), Walter Hazzard - Jewelry (Topeo Gallery, Top Gallery USA, Niche Award 2005), and Kate Pollard - Photography (Photographer, and Bucks County Community College Instructor), and thirteen prizes were awarded.

“Best in Show” with $200 cash prize plus a free booth for 2009 Festival, went to last year’s Fine Crafts well-deserved First Place winners with an unassuming company name:
The Bowl Maker, Nathan and Brenda Favors.

1ST PLACE, FINE ARTS: Stephen Brehm - Oils
1ST PLACE, PHOTOGRAPHY: Richard Brown - Photography
1ST PLACE, CRAFTS: Danielle Schaefer – Fiber Art
1ST PLACE, JEWELRY: Eve Greiner - Geometals

2ND PLACE, FINE ARTS: Elizabeth Andrews
2ND PLACE, PHOTOGRAPHY: Randall Scott-Persing
2ND PLACE, CRAFTS: Jennifer Capone
2ND PLACE, JEWELRY: Jennifer Kerper

3RD PLACE, FINE ARTS: Bob Richey
3RD PLACE, PHOTOGRAPHY: Donald Schoenleber
3RD PLACE, CRAFTS: Brenda Campbell
3RD PLACE, JEWELRY: Denise Weiss
